The services that comprise the Department of the Navy are:
- The Marine Corps
- The Navy
The National Guard and The Coast Guard are not part of the Department of the Navy. The National Guard is a reserve component of the U.S. Army and the U.S. Air Force, while the Coast Guard is a part of the Department of Homeland Security in peacetime and can be transferred to the Department of the Navy during times of war.
